Welcome to PickPath! This is our warehouse pick-list optimizer — you hand it a batch of orders and it spits back walking routes that don't make pickers zigzag across the Dorsten floor like lost tourists. Calls go through the /optimize endpoint, which accepts a JSON array of SKUs plus a zone map. Batches over 500 items get queued asynchronously. To run it locally against the staging optimizer, authenticate using the internal service key shown below.

API key for bageg-kajef: vxb2-ss

Alert: TOKEN_REFRESH_STALE. This fires when the Bramblewick gateway sees >2% of requests carrying session tokens that were refreshed but never re-signed — classic symptom of the refresh-race bug we patched in 1.14. If you're seeing this again, odds are a rollback or a stale sidecar reintroduced the old refresh path. Check sidecar versions first, it's almost always that. Debugging steps and history live on this page.

operations page: https://jenkins.torvadyn.local/build/deploy/display/pages/611247f0a622ae80

# Flaglight Rollouts — Approvals

Quick version for on-call: any rollout touching more than 5% of traffic needs an approval in Flaglight before the ramp continues. Kill switches don't need approval — just flip them and note it in the incident channel. Scheduled ramps pause automatically if error budget burns hot. If you're stuck at 2 a.m. with a pending approval, there's one person authorized to override, and that's the approver below.

account owner for tagep-bafof: Norael Gilax Juleth

Quick heads-up on Pinwheel UI versioning: we cut a minor release every sprint, and anything touching component props needs a changeset file in the PR. No changeset, no merge — the bot will nag you. Majors are rare and go through the design council first. The full policy, with examples of what counts as breaking, lives on the internal page below.

wiki page, bahip-yahip: https://grafana.qirvanlabs.corp/browse/display/projects/cc3a1b9dbfc9